Just brewed my 75th gallon of 2016 and it was the first one I really wasn't a fan of. Trying to figure out where I went wrong which could be as simple as I didn't use any aroma hops. Nothing wrong as far as contamination goes, hit all my temps perfect.
Feedback please. So here is my recipe:

10lbs two row pale
2 lbs Vienna
2 lbs Munich
1 lb white wheat
1 lb flaked oats
Mashed at 154 for 60 mins

2 oz of Warrior @ 60
2 oz of Apollo @30
4 oz of Columbus @ 10

yeast was Mangrove Jacks West Coast (first time using)
 
I would say you're heavy on the 60 minute addition. .75 ounce of warrior at 60 minutes or 1oz at FWH. I would move the Apollo and Columbus to a whirlpool and then also dry hop with about 4-6 ounces as well.

It looks bitter indeed. That recipe is easily 200 IBU
 
That looks like a really bitter beer! Apollo and Columbus can get you a lot of pungent dank aroma and quite a bit of grapefruit too if you would have used them in a dry hop and hop stand. I'd have moved your 30 and 10 minute additions to a hop stand and dry hop if you were to brew this again. Just my 2 cents!
